An Obie-Award winning playright/ actor, Roger Geunveur Smith adapted his solo performance of A Huey P. Newton Story into a Peabody Award-winning telefilm directed by his longtime colleague Spike Lee, and produced by Luna Ray Films. Smith was recently nominated for the SAG Award for his ensemble work in Ridley Scott's American Gangster, and stars in Dito Montiel's feature, Fighting. Smith created the character of Francisco Dupre fro Steven Soderbergh's HBO series K Street.
